Which of the following statements is correct for an acidic solution? *
The amount of hydrogen ions (H+) equals the amount of hydroxide ions (OH)
The amount of hydrogen ions (H+) is greater than the amount of hydroxide ions (OH)
The amount of hydroxide ions (OH) is greater than the amount of hydrogen ions (H+)
You cannot tell about hydrogen ions (H+) or hydroxide ions (OH-)

Answer:

The amount of hydrogen ions is greater than the amount of hydroxide ions
